Bio


Kamal Hassan's father, Srinivasan Ayyengar was an attorney and his mother is Rajalakshmi. He studied up to Std VIII.

 

Beyond that, the actor had no formal education.He was married to danseuse Vani Ganapati for 10 years before they got a divorce in 1988. Later, he married actress Sarika and they have two daughters, Shruti and Akshara.

 

The couple got a divorce in 2002. Kamal Hassan's brothers are Charu Hassan and Chandra Hassan. Kamal Hassan has acted as a child artiste in the films Kalathur Kannamma, Paarthal Pasi Theerum and a few others.Kamal Hassan debuted in the film Arangetram (1973) starring Siva Kumar and Prameela.

 

In 1977, he got his first commercial success with 16 Vayathinile with Sridevi and Rajnikant.Kamal Hassan is also called Chameleon Kamal as he has played more variety of roles than any other actor.

 

A ventriloquist in Avargal, a psychopath serial killer of women in Sigappu Rojakkal, a deranged obsessive lover in Guna, a blind violinist in Raja Paarvai and a classical dancer in Saagara Sangamam are few of his various roles.Seven of Kamal Hassan's movies have been sent as India's official entries to the Oscars.

 

Besides his mother tongue Tamil, he has also performed in Hindi, Telugu, Kannada and Malayalam movies.Kamal Hassan's Bollywood debut Ek Duje Ke Liye was one of the biggest grossing films of all time in Indian cinema.

 

In 1990, Kamal Hassan became the recipient of the Padmashri award, the fourth highest recognition given to Indian civilians.In 2005, he launched a new business unit called Raj Kamal Audio.Kamal Hassan's upcoming Tamil film is titled Dashavatharam opposite Mallika Sherawat. He will be playing 10 different roles in the movie.

 

Kamal Haasan is an Indian film actor, screenwriter, producer and director, considered to be one of the leading method actors of Indian cinema. He is widely acclaimed as an actor and is well known for his versatility in acting.

 

Kamal Haasan has won several Indian film awards, including four National Film Awards and numerous Filmfare Awards, and is known for having starred in the largest number of films submitted by India in contest for the Academy Award for Best Foreign Language Film.

 

In addition to acting, screenwriting and directing, he has also featured in films as a songwriter, playback singer and choreographer. His film production company, Rajkamal International, has produced several of his films.

 

In 1990, he was awarded the Padma Shri for his contributions to Indian cinema. Kamal Haasan is also a recipient of an Honorary doctorate by Sathyabama University. In 2009, he became one of very few Indian actors to have completed 50 years in cinema.

After several projects as a child artist, Kamal Haasan's breakthrough into lead acting came with his role in the 1975 drama Apoorva Raagangal, in which he played a rebellious youth in love with an older woman.

 

He secured his second Indian National Film Award for his portrayal of a guileless school teacher who tends a child-like amnesiac in 1982's Moondram Pirai.

 

He was particularly noted for his performance in Mani Ratnam's Godfatheresque Tamil film Nayagan (1987), which was ranked by Time magazine as one of the best films of all time.

 

Since then he has gone on to appear in other notable films such as his own productions, Hey Ram and Virumaandi, as well as the Dasavathaaram, in which he appeared in ten distinct roles.
